Finally, a summer kid’s movie that delivers the goods! This is the second movie based on the popular
Percy Jackson & the Olympians book series, and it towers over 2010’s
The Lightning Thief. After Camp Half-Blood, a home for the half-breed children of Greek Gods and mere mortals, is invaded by a ferocious robotic bull, Jackson and his band of demigod buddies set out on a quest to find the Golden Fleece to save a magical tree that acts as the camp’s protective shield. Also along on the journey is Percy’s half-brother Tyson, a Cyclops. I do believe this is the first Cyclops in a major role since 1983’s Krull. On the quest they take a hellish taxi ride driven by the decrepit Graeae, fight a Manticore and ride a Hippocampus. Kids will love the manic energy and the excellent special effects, adults will groove on the not-so-subtle
Indiana Jones vibe.
